#19d9bb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#19d9bb is composed of 9.8% red, 85.1%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.8%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 170.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.3% and a lightness of 47.5%. #19d9bb color hex could be obtained by blending #32ffff with #00b377.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#19d9bb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010605 is the darkest color, while #f3f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#19d9bb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767c7b is the less saturated color, while #06ecc8 is the most saturated one.
